Sierra's Thermal Meters Give Municipalities Precise Air Measurements to Aeration Basins
For municipalities around the country, running an efficient, safe, cost-effective waste water treatment plant is paramount.  In the critical secondary stage of waste water treatment, blowers aerate the basins, removing about 85% of the organic matter by making use of the bacteria living within it.  And municipalities need mass flow measurement instrumentation to bubble the precise amount of air into these aeration basins.

In the 1980s, many municipalities used differential pressure devices to measure the mass flow rate of air delivered to these aeration basins. These devices, however, proved to be expensive to maintain, clogged easily, measured only volumetric flow, and required a separate pressure and temperature transducer, and flow computer in order to deliver true mass flow.  Because of these pitfalls, in the 1990's, municipalities began searching for an alternative to these costly and inefficient DP devices.  Moving to thermal technology was their answer.  With thermal technology, cities around the country measure true mass flow directly with one thermal instrument, have great turn down, improved accuracy, and a lower-cost of ownership.

640S Steel-Mass Measures Exact Dissolved Oxygen Content
Since 2003, this city has installed Sierra’s 640S rugged Steel-Mass on their headers and airlines to accurately monitor and adjust the mass flow rate of air, hence oxygen, bubbling into their aeration tanks to control the critical dissolved oxygen levels.  According to Scott Rouse, Sierra's Industrial Product Manager, "the micro-organisms that 'eat' the waste need an exact amount of oxygen to survive." If the mass flow controller is not accurate, the culture will be destroyed, inadequately treating effluent discharge, leading to potential fines, environmental damage, and even human illness due to untreated sewage."

Unique to the Industry:  Dry-Sensor Technology and In-House Closed Loop Calibration 
Sierra differentiates itself in the industry with its patented Dry-Sensor TechnologyUnlike other thermal companies, Sierra's FR sensor uses no organic fillers or cements, which can crack over time, changing the "skin resistance" of the thermal sensor, causing drift or outright failure.  So by design, Sierra's sensors are extremely accurate, stable over time, and hold their calibration much longer. 

Sierra also calibrates each meter in a closed loop calibration system, located at the factory, exactly matching the customer's temperature, pressure, and flow rates.  This virtually customizes every meter, ensures better calibration and that the meter will read correctly from its initial installation. 

Municipalities Can Save Up to 50,000 a Year with Steel-Mass
Controlling the precise dissolved oxygen content in the secondary stage of waste water treatment saves cities money.  Typically, the electricity required to run the blowers for their aeration systems make up 45-50% of the typical operating cost of a waste water treatment plant. Carefully monitoring the mass flow rate of air to these basins with only the required airflow can substantially reduce electricity costs—thus saving cities money.

Scott Rouse reports in one case study that his customer automated their aeration dissolved oxygen system with the 640S as a key input into the control loop in a 7.8-mgd plant that treats both industrial and domestic wastewater.  In doing so, the company saved approximately $50,000 a year in aeration costs and reduced chlorination and pH adjustment costs as an added benefit. Nearly total nitrogen removal was accomplished and resulted in improved effluent suspended solids as well.  By choosing Sierra's thermal meters, cities get incredible sensor stability, true mass flow with one device and a single pipe penetration, dramatically reducing installation costs and cost-of-ownership.
